Karen S. Lynch

President and Chief Executive Officer, CVS Health

President and Chief Executive Officer, CVS Health
Karen S. Lynch is President and Chief Executive Officer of CVS Health, a Fortune 4 diversified health services company. Karen leads more than 300,000 colleagues who are passionate about transforming health care to be simpler, more convenient and more personalized.

Under Karen’s leadership, CVS Health touches the lives of more than 100 million people each year through its unique combination of assets, including more than 9,900 pharmacies and over 1,000 MinuteClinic and HealthHUB locations. CVS Health also serves an estimated 34 million people through its health insurance products and services. CVS Health continues to play a leading role in the national response to COVID-19 through testing solutions and vaccine administration across the country.

Karen has over three decades of experience in the health care industry. Prior to becoming Chief Executive Officer, she was Executive Vice President, CVS Health and President of Aetna and responsible for driving the strategy to deliver consumer-focused, high-value health care to the millions of people Aetna serves.

Before joining CVS Health, Karen held executive positions at Cigna and Magellan Health Services, where she served as president. She began her career with Ernst & Young as a Certified Public Accountant (CPA).

In 2021, she was included on Forbes’ inaugural “50 over 50” list. She was recognized by Forbes as one of The World’s 100 Most Powerful Women in 2020 and included on Business Insider’s Top 100 People Transforming Business list in 2019. For the past five years (2016 to 2020), she was named to Fortune’s list of the 50 Most Powerful Women in Business.

Karen serves on the board of U.S. Bancorp and is Chair of their Audit Committee. She is a trustee of The Bushnell Performing Arts Center and a member of the Global 50 and the Boston College Women’s Council. Karen also serves as a member of the Business Roundtable.

Alan Lotvin, MD

Executive Vice President, CVS Health and President of CVS Caremark

Executive Vice President, CVS Health and President of CVS Caremark Alan Lotvin, MD, is Executive Vice President, CVS Health, and President, CVS Caremark, the company’s pharmacy benefits management (PBM) business. In this role, Lotvin oversees all aspects of the PBM business including sales and account management, operations, mail service pharmacy, CVS Specialty, and CVS Kidney Care. Lotvin also drives PBM strategy, new business development and client relationship management and retention.

Prior to his current role, Lotvin served as executive vice president and chief transformation officer of CVS Health, and before that executive vice president of CVS Specialty, the specialty pharmacy of CVS Health.

Before joining CVS Health in 2012, Lotvin was president and chief executive officer of ICORE Healthcare, a Magellan Health Services company. Previously, Lotvin held multiple roles at Medco Health Solutions, including president of Medco Specialty Pharmacy Services and senior vice president of Manufacturer Contracting.

Lotvin holds US Patent #6269819 Method and Apparatus for Circulatory Valve Repair. He is co-author of the book Live Better, Live Longer.

Lotvin began his career as a practicing cardiologist in New Jersey. He holds a master's degree in Medical Informatics from Columbia University and a Medical Degree from the State University of New York Health Sciences Center in Brooklyn.

Lucille Accetta, RPh

Senior Vice President Interim Head of Specialty Pharmacy & PBM Product Innovation, CVS Health

Lucille Accetta, RPh, is Senior Vice President Interim Head of Specialty Pharmacy and PBM Product Innovation, CVS Health. She oversees specialty strategy, all PBM and specialty cost and care management solutions, physician services and CVS Pharmacy Specialty Services (CarePlus), pricing and network innovation, and Coram home infusion and nutrition care. &nbsp She joined CVS Health in July 2017 as VP, Specialty Program Management, Benefits Verification as well as Pharmaceutical Manufacturer Reporting and Pharma Account Management team. Prior to CVS Health, she served as VP, Global Operations, Patient Solutions at Teva Pharmaceutical managing MS & Respiratory patient support programs in 35 countries throughout Europe, S. America, Canada, U.S, S. Africa, and Emerging Markets. She spent 14 years at Medco/ESI in Product Management, Specialty, and International leadership roles. She earned her bachelor’s degree in pharmacy from St. John’s University College of Pharmacy in New York, an MBA from Fordham University and a Master’s in Health Policy and Management (MPH) from New York Medical College.

Tricia Lacavich

VP & General Manager, Coram

Tricia Lacavich is Vice President and General Manager of Coram CVS Specialty Infusion Services, which provides important infusion care and nutrition support services to a range of patients in their home or in one of the Coram ambulatory infusion suites across the country. She has oversight of all business operations and growth, including the organization’s sales strategy and clinical and quality assurance standards.

Prior to her current position, Lacavich has held several leadership roles within Coram, acquired by CVS Health in 2014. Most recently, as Vice President of Sales, she grew infusion and enteral revenue and oversaw all clinical sales colleagues. Prior to Coram, Lacavich managed regional pharmacy operations, compliance, and nursing for Apria Healthcare. Lacavich is a registered nurse with a Bachelor of Science in Nursing from St. Louis University, and began her career as an intensive care unit nurse at the University hospital.

Ahmed Hassan

Vice President and General Manager, PBM Care Management

Ahmed Hassan is on a mission to transform healthcare through member-centric innovation.

As the VP and GM of Care Management at CVS Health, Ahmed oversees the operations, product development, sales and account management, and clinical teams for the care management portfolio. This includes management of the company’s full suite of population health and condition-specific solutions across Adherence, Drug Savings, Medical Cost Avoidance, Site of Care, Quality, Diabetes, Rare and Chronic Kidney Disease. In this role, Ahmed and his team have delivered double-digit growth year over year.

Prior to his tenure with CVS Health, Ahmed held leadership roles in several health care and technology organizations. He has led multiple startups in the healthcare space focusing on value-based contracting, risk consolidation and care management service delivery. Ahmed began his career at Accenture in the Emerging Technology Strategy & Product Development team. He later transitioned to Oliver Wyman's Health & Life Sciences consulting practice, where he helped the firm's payors, providers and pharmaceutical clients adapt to the changing health care landscape.

Ahmed holds a Bachelor of Engineering degree from Northwestern University and an MBA from the Kellogg School of Management.

Michelle Peluso

Executive Vice President and Chief Customer Officer, CVS Health and Co-President of CVS Pharmacy

Michelle Peluso is Executive Vice President and Chief Customer Officer, CVS Health and Co-President, CVS Pharmacy, responsible for leading the front store Retail business, transforming CVS Health’s consumer experience across all touchpoints, accelerating the company’s digital transformation and advancing the company’s brand and marketing.

Michelle has an extensive 25-year career building world-class consumer experiences. She most recently served as Senior Vice President, Digital Sales and Chief Marketing Officer for IBM where she oversaw all global marketing and brand experiences, digital sales and the commercial business. Prior to IBM, Michelle was CEO of Gilt from 2013 until its sale to Hudson’s Bay Company in 2016. In her role at Gilt, she oversaw the expansion of the business and its drive to profitability.

Michelle served as Chief Consumer Marketing and Internet Officer for Citigroup, leading the bank’s award-winning digital transformation. She also served from 2002 to 2009 as CEO of Travelocity, pioneering online travel and driving significant scale worldwide. She joined Travelocity following its acquisition of Site59, a travel site she created and launched in 1999.

Michelle earned a BA in Economics from the University of Pennsylvania’s Wharton School of Business and an MA in Philosophy, Politics and Economics from Pembroke College at Oxford University. She is a member of the Board of Directors at Nike, Inc., and the nonprofit organization, TechnoServe. Additionally, she served as a White House Fellow and Senior Advisor to Secretary of Labor Alexis Herman.

Michelle has been named a 2020 Woman of Power and Influence by the National Organization for Women, one of the World’s Most Influential CMOs by Forbes and one of the world’s Most Creative People by Fast Company.

Sree Chaguturu, MD

Senior Vice President and Chief Medical Officer of CVS Caremark

Sree Chaguturu, MD is Senior Vice President and Chief Medical Officer of CVS Caremark, where he focuses on ensuring patients have access to safe and affordable prescriptions, while also contributing to the overall mission of CVS Health. He most recently was Chief Population Health Officer at Mass General Brigham and previously was a health care consultant at McKinsey and Company.

Dr. Chaguturu is also a practicing internal medicine physician at Massachusetts General Hospital and a Lecturer at Harvard Medical School. His articles have appeared in publications such as the New England Journal of Medicine, JAMA, and Health Affairs. Dr. Chaguturu received his BA degree in biology from Brown University and his doctorate of medicine degree from Brown University Medical School. He completed his internal medicine and primary care training at Massachusetts General Hospital.

David L. Casey

Senior Vice President, Workforce Strategies and Chief Diversity Officer President, CVS Health Employee Relief Fund

David Casey is Senior Vice President of Workforce Strategies and Chief Diversity Officer for CVS Health, the nation’s largest pharmacy innovation company with $184 billion in revenue and more than 300,000 colleagues worldwide.
Casey is responsible for formulating and executing the company’s diversity management, EEO/affirmative action, and workforce initiatives strategies. He also serves as the president of the CVS Health Employee Relief Fund, a public charity designed to help CVS Health employees during unanticipated and unavoidable financial hardships and emergencies. Casey is an eight-year veteran of the United States Marine Corps, having served in Operation Desert Storm.
Active in the community, Casey serves in an advisory and board capacity for several national organizations, including the American Lung Association, the American Society on Aging, Disability:IN, the i4CP Chief Diversity Officer Board and the National Association of African Americans in HR.
With more than 17 years of experience, Casey is recognized as a national expert in strategic diversity management, and has been published or cited in Forbes, the Wall Street Journal, New York Times, The Atlantic, Diversity Inc, Profiles in Diversity Journal, Diversity Global and Diversity Executive.
